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Manchester township (Wayne County), Pennsylvania is 2.8% more expensive than Honesdale, Pennsylvania.

You would need a salary of $51,422 in Manchester township (Wayne County), Pennsylvania to maintain the standard of living you have in Honesdale, Pennsylvania.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Manchester township (Wayne County), Pennsylvania is more expensive than Honesdale, Pennsylvania
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
21% more expensive in Manchester township (Wayne County)
than in Honesdale, Pennsylvania
